Background
The bag feeding type packaging machine is used for feeding bag type packaging of various materials and is widely applied to the market. At present, a bag-type packaging machine basically adopts a disc indexing rotating structure, the number of packaging stations which can be arranged on a disc is small (basically eight stations or ten stations), if more packaging stations are required to be arranged or double bags are packaged simultaneously, when the bag width of each bag is wide, the circumferential size of the disc is large, the size of the packaging machine is large, and the rotating speed of an inertia disc is slow, so that the improvement of the packaging production speed is not facilitated. In addition, the conventional bag feeding type packaging machine adopts a vertical bag feeding and feeding mode, is not suitable for a plurality of materials (such as materials contained in a tray), has different action structures between the horizontal bag feeding and feeding mode and the vertical bag feeding and feeding mode, and needs to be solved by the applicant to carry out efficient packaging production.

Detailed Description
As shown in figures 1-5, the annular horizontal bag feeding packaging machine of the utility model comprises a chain link 3 which runs intermittently along a horizontal annular track 4, the chain link 3 is provided with rollers 11 and 12 which are guided and arranged on the horizontal annular track 4, the intermittent running of the chain link 3 is shifted by a drive plate 10 driven by a main motor, a clamp member 1 is arranged on the chain link 3, each clamp member corresponds to a packaging station, the clamp member 1 is provided with a clamp plate 13 and left and right clamps 15, the clamp plate 13 is fixedly arranged on the chain link 3, the clamp plate 13 is provided with a positioning pin hole 14, the left and right clamps 15 are used for clamping a horizontal bag, the left and right clamps 15 are arranged on the clamp plate 13 in a swinging way and are pulled by a tension spring, the right clamp is connected with a swinging roller 16, the clamp 15 is provided with a clamp opening roller 17, the horizontal annular track 4 is provided with a curved groove which guides the swinging roller 16 to lead the left and right clamps to approach or leave, the horizontal ring rail 4 is externally provided with a bag feeding position, a horizontal feeding position and a heat sealing position, the bag feeding position is provided with a bag feeding part 2 and a bag opening and clamping part 5, a movable bag opening part 7 is arranged between the bag feeding position and the horizontal feeding position, the horizontal feeding position is provided with a bag opening part 6, the outer side of the movable bag opening part 7 is provided with a fixedly-mounted baffle plate 8, and the heat sealing position is provided with a heat sealing part 9. Go up bag position, horizontal reinforced position and heat-seal position and all correspond and occupy two packing stations, cooperate and go up bag part, open and press from both sides the part, remove two sets of the same action structural design who opens bag part and heat-seal part, can easily realize the production of packing when two bags, improve production efficiency.
As shown in fig. 7-11, the upper bag part 2 includes a fixedly disposed bag bin 21, the bag bin 21 is used for stacking and storing horizontal bags a up and down, a suction nozzle 24 is disposed at the bottom of the bag bin 21, the suction nozzle 24 is mounted on a suction nozzle base 27, the suction nozzle base 27 is movably disposed up and down and is turned over to the side at the lower limit position, and the specific structure is: the suction nozzle seat 27 is connected to the vertical sliding seat 28 in a turnover mode through a rotating shaft 33, the vertical sliding seat 28 can be arranged on the vertical sliding rail 31 in a vertically movable mode, the vertical sliding seat 28 is connected with the vertical pull rod 29, the vertical pull rod 29 is pushed by the vertical air cylinder 30 to move vertically, the vertical guide groove 32 is arranged on the inner side of the vertical sliding rail 31 in parallel, the bottommost part of the vertical guide groove 32 is connected with the arc-shaped groove 39, the steering pin 38 is fixedly installed in the center of the arc-shaped groove 39, the suction nozzle seat 27 is provided with the steering pin guide groove 37 and the guide roller 40, and the guide roller 40 can roll in the vertical. The middle stop position of the suction nozzle 24 is provided with a movable clamp 25 and a static clamp 26, the movable clamp 25 and the static clamp 26 are used for switching and clamping a horizontal bag A sucked by the suction nozzle 24, the movable clamp 25 and the static clamp 26 are arranged on a clamp seat 35, the movable clamp 25 is pushed by a movable clamp cylinder 41, the clamp seat 35 is arranged in a 180-degree turnover mode, the clamp seat 35 is connected with a turnover shaft 36, the turnover shaft 36 is rotatably arranged on a fixed support of the bag bin, a gear 42 is arranged on the turnover shaft 36 and meshed with a vertical rack 34, and the vertical rack 34 is vertically movably provided with a swing rod 23 pushed by a cam 22 for pushing.
As shown in fig. 6, the clip opening member 5 includes a clip opening control plate 57 and a support roller 55, the clip opening control plate 57 is vertically movably installed and pushed by a push rod 56 via a swing crank 51, the swing of the swing crank 51 is pushed by a pull rod 58 connected to a cam mechanism, the clip opening control plate 57 opens the clip 15 via a clip opening roller 17 provided in the clip pusher, the support roller 55 is closely and rollably installed on the front surface of the clip plate 13, the support roller 55 is installed on a roller mount 54, the roller mount 54 is vertically movably installed and pushed by the swing crank 51 via the push rod 52, and the roller mount 54 is vertically guided by a roller frame 53 fixedly installed.
As shown in fig. 12-14, the movable bag opening component 7 is provided with a sliding plate 71, and the sliding plate 71 moves synchronously with the machine clamping plate 13 in the bag opening process, and the specific structure is as follows: the sliding plate 71 is movably provided with a positioning pin 80, the machine clamping plate 13 is provided with a positioning pin hole 14, a front movable ejector rod 81 for inserting the positioning pin 80 into the positioning pin hole 14 is arranged at the movement starting position of the sliding plate 71 (of course, a mode of pushing the positioning pin by an air cylinder can be adopted), a rear movable ejector rod for withdrawing the positioning pin from the positioning pin hole is arranged at the movement finishing position of the sliding plate 71, namely, the horizontal feeding position, and the sliding plate 71 is pushed by a sliding plate air cylinder 82 along with the return of the machine clamping plate 13 after synchronous movement. When the sliding plate 71 moves, the upper suction cup 76 and the lower suction cup 75 of the bag opening component move to open the bag mouth of the horizontal bag A, the bag opening component 7 comprises the upper suction cup and the lower suction cup, the upper suction cup 76 is movably arranged on the sliding plate 71 up and down, the mounting rod 77 end of the upper suction cup 76 is provided with an upper roller 79, the upper roller 79 is arranged on an upper guide rail plate 78 in a rolling manner, the lower suction cup 75 is movably arranged on the sliding plate 71 up and down, the mounting rod 74 end of the lower suction cup 75 is provided with a lower roller 73, the lower roller 73 is arranged on a lower guide rail plate 72 in a rolling manner, the upper guide rail plate 78 and the lower guide rail plate 72 are fixed on the baffle 8 at the front side of the sliding plate, the baffle 8 is fixedly arranged on the workbench, and the transverse slide rail 83.
As shown in fig. 15 and 16, the bag opening member 6 includes a bag opening frame 62, a left bag opening rod 68 and a right bag opening rod 67, the left bag opening rod 68 is connected to the left movable plate 63, the right bag opening rod 67 is connected to the right movable plate 66, the left and right movable plates perform relative approaching and separating actions in the bag opening frame 62, the approaching and separating actions of the left and right movable plates are pushed by a screw nut structure 64 driven by a bag opening motor 65, and the bag opening frame 62 is movably arranged back and forth and pushed by a swing rod 61.
The above-described annular horizontal bag-feeding packaging machine works by: the machine clamp 15 intermittently runs along the horizontal annular track, at the bag feeding position, the suction nozzle 24 of the bag feeding part upwards sucks a packaging bag from the bottom of the bag bin 21, then the packaging bag downwards reaches the positions of the movable clamp 25 and the static clamp 26, the movable clamp 25 is folded to clamp the packaging bag A sucked by the suction nozzle 24 in a switching way, the suction nozzle seat 27 drives the suction nozzle 24 to continuously downwards, the steering pin guide groove 37 arranged on the suction nozzle seat 27 touches the steering pin 38 and cannot continuously downwards, meanwhile, the guide roller 40 enters the arc-shaped groove 39 from the vertical guide groove 32, so that the suction nozzle 24 turns over to the side edge and gives way along with the suction nozzle seat 27, next, the vertical rack 34 downwards moves to enable the clamp seat 35 to turn over by 180 degrees, the packaging bag A clamped by the movable clamp and the static clamp is horizontally conveyed to the clamp nozzle positions of the left and right machine clamps 15 to clamp the clamping nozzles of the left and right machine clamps (the clamping nozzle of the left and right machine, the horizontal bag A clamped by the machine clamp 15 leaves the bag feeding position, at the moment, the front movable ejector rod 81 acts to insert the positioning pin 80 on the sliding plate 71 into the positioning pin hole 14 of the machine clamp plate 13, so that in the moving process of the next horizontal bag A to the horizontal feeding position, the upper sucker 76 and the lower sucker 75 of the bag opening component are synchronously carried out with the machine clamp 15, along with the reduction of the distance between the clamping mouths of the left machine clamp and the right machine clamp, the bag opening of the horizontal bag A is slowly opened up and down to reach the horizontal feeding position, then the horizontal feeding action can be carried out immediately after the bag opening, and finally, in the heat sealing position, the bag opening of the horizontal bag A is subjected to heat sealing through the heat sealing component 9, so that the efficient packaging production of double-bag packaging is realized.
